Executive Director Southwestern Regional Emergency Communications Center 267 Grant Street, Marsh Building Bridgeport, Connecticut 06605

Developed the Center, a non profit 501 C3 corporation, as part of a statewide interoperable emergency medical and countywide Enhanced 911 communications network. The emergency medical interoperable communications system facilitated the need for the thirteen EMS providers (commercial and volunteer) to notify any one of the regions five acute care hospitals emergency department's clinical staff of incoming patient(s) and for advanced life support care medical direction. This level of service was provided to the fourteen municipalities in Southwestern Connecticut serving a population of 690,000+. In 1994 the Center began receiving direct Enhanced 911 calls from a segment of the municipalities it served and provided pre arrival instructions for not just EMS but also Fire services providing emergency medical first responder service. This added responsibility placed a greater emphasis on interoperability not just from a equipment standpoint but also training. The initial analog communications system was upgraded to a system capable of meeting the interoperable communications challenges presented.

Responsibilities included development, implementation and updated of policy and procedures; budgets; payroll; marketing; interviewing, hiring, managing and training to a emergency dispatch certification level staff to provided pre-arrival instructions to civilians through an Enhanced 911 system.
